Abstract

PURPOSE: To carry out the wet classification of the metal-containing powdered materials geneated from the metal refining furnace, the sintering process of metal raw materials, etc. at a slurry concentration under 50% and to separate the above powdered materials into the nonferrous metallic part and the iron raw material part with processes such as the volatilization treatment of chlorides after reduction, elution and oxidation roasting, in order to utilize effectively each of the above both parts.
